| "The deterministic logistic ordinary differential equation is:\n", | |
| "$$\n", | |
| "\\frac{dN}{dt} = r \\cdot N \\cdot \\Big(1- \\frac{N}{K}\\Big)\n", | |
| "$$\n", | |
| "where $N$ is the population size. $r$ is the density-independent growth rate, $K$ is the carrying capacity (maximum population size) and $t$ is time." | |

| "The stochastic logistic function is ([Campillo et al. 2013](http://arxiv.org/abs/1307.2217)):\n", | |
| "$$\n", | |
| "dN = r \\cdot N \\cdot \\Big(1 - \\frac{N}{K}\\Big)N \\cdot dt + \\rho \\sqrt{\\Big(\\lambda + \\mu + r \\cdot \\frac{N}{K}\\Big)N} \\cdot dB_t = \\\\\n", | |
| "$$\n", | |
| "where $\\lambda$ is the birth rate, $\\mu$ is the death rate ($r = \\lambda - \\mu$), $\\rho$ is the level of stochasticity, and $B_t$ is a standard Brownian motion.\n", | |
